What Is Water Hardness?

A Water Hardness Calculator helps users quantify the mineral content in their water, but to fully appreciate its value, it’s important to understand what water hardness actually means. Water hardness refers to the concentration of dissolved calcium (Ca²⁺) and magnesium (Mg²⁺) ions in water. These naturally occurring minerals are picked up as water moves through soil and rock, especially in areas rich in limestone or chalk.

Water hardness is usually classified as either temporary or permanent:

  • Temporary hardness is caused by dissolved bicarbonate minerals (like calcium bicarbonate), which can be removed by boiling.
  • Permanent hardness results from non-bicarbonate salts (like calcium sulfate), and it cannot be removed by boiling—only through softening or filtration processes.

While hard water is not a health hazard, it can be a nuisance. In households, it leads to:

  • Limescale buildup in kettles, pipes, and water heaters
  • Poor soap performance, making it difficult to lather and rinse
  • Spots on dishes and residue on bathroom fixtures
  • Dry skin and dull hair in some individuals

Why Water Hardness Matters

A Water Hardness Calculator provides more than just numbers—it helps uncover hidden problems that hard water can cause in daily life. While hardness may not pose a direct health risk, its effects on household infrastructure, personal comfort, and appliance longevity can be significant.

🏠 1. Plumbing and Appliance Damage

Hard water leads to scale buildup inside pipes, water heaters, dishwashers, and washing machines. Over time, this can restrict water flow, decrease energy efficiency, and cause premature equipment failure. According to the Water Quality Research Foundation, homes with softened water saw a 30–50% improvement in appliance lifespan and energy use.

🧼 2. Poor Soap and Detergent Efficiency

Soap reacts with calcium and magnesium to form soap scum, which doesn’t rinse away easily. This means:

  • More soap or detergent is needed
  • Clothes feel stiff after washing
  • Skin may feel dry or filmy after bathing

A Water Hardness Calculator can help you decide if it’s worth switching to a water softener to improve cleaning performance.

💧 3. Aesthetic and Comfort Issues

Hard water often leaves spots on dishes, cloudy glassware, and white deposits on faucets and showers. These are visible signs that can be annoying and unsightly. It also contributes to dry hair and skin irritation for some people.

☕ 4. Special Use Cases

Certain activities require specific hardness levels:

  • Brewing coffee or tea: Ideal water hardness enhances flavor extraction
  • Aquariums: Fish and plants are sensitive to hardness
  • Industrial processes: Scaling can interfere with machinery operation

Units of Measurement

A Water Hardness Calculator relies on standardized units to provide accurate and meaningful results. The most commonly used units for measuring water hardness are milligrams per liter (mg/L) or parts per million (ppm), and grains per gallon (gpg). Understanding these units is essential for interpreting lab results, water quality reports, or DIY test kits.

mg/L or ppm (as CaCO₃)

  • Definition: Both mg/L and ppm represent the amount of calcium carbonate equivalent in one liter of water.
  • Usage: These units are most widely used in the U.S., Canada, and globally for both residential and industrial water testing.
  • 1 ppm = 1 mg/L (functionally equivalent for water measurements)

Grains per Gallon (gpg)

  • Definition: 1 grain = 64.8 milligrams of CaCO₃.
  • Conversion: 1 gpg=17.12 ppm (or mg/L)1 \, \text{gpg} = 17.12 \, \text{ppm (or mg/L)}

1 gpg = 17.12 ppm (or mg/L)

Usage: Common in the U.S., especially in water softener product specifications and plumbing applications.

How the Water Hardness Calculator Works

A Water Hardness Calculator functions by taking key water quality inputs and applying scientifically validated formulas to determine total hardness. Depending on the type of data available, the calculator typically supports two main input methods:

1. Input Method: Total Hardness (ppm or gpg)

If you already have a water hardness test result, you can enter the value in:

  • mg/L (ppm of CaCO₃)
  • grains per gallon (gpg)

The calculator uses the following conversion: 1 gpg = 17.12 ppm (as CaCO₃)

It then classifies the result into soft, moderately hard, hard, or very hard based on widely accepted ranges.

2. Input Method: Calcium and Magnesium Concentration

If you have lab results that list calcium (Ca²⁺) and magnesium (Mg²⁺) concentrations in mg/L, the calculator estimates total hardness using this formula:

Total Hardness (as CaCO₃) = (Ca×2.5) + (Mg×4.1)

This formula is based on the molar mass ratios between calcium/magnesium and calcium carbonate, aligning with standards from water quality research organizations.

Water Hardness Classification Chart

A Water Hardness Calculator not only computes hardness values but also assigns them a classification to help users understand what those numbers actually mean. These classifications, based on guidelines from the U.S. Geological Survey (USGS) and other authorities, group water into categories ranging from soft to very hard depending on the concentration of calcium carbonate (CaCO₃).

This classification is especially helpful for consumers making decisions about water softening, appliance care, or specialty uses like brewing or fishkeeping.

Water Hardness Classification Table

Classificationmg/L (ppm)Grains per Gallon (gpg)
Soft0 – 600 – 3.5
Moderately Hard61 – 1203.6 – 7.0
Hard121 – 1807.1 – 10.5
Very Hard> 180> 10.5

What the Categories Mean

  • Soft: Ideal for personal comfort and efficient soap use. Minimal scale buildup.
  • Moderately Hard: Generally acceptable, but may cause minor scaling and detergent inefficiencies.
  • Hard: May require a water softener, especially if problems like appliance scaling or soap scum are common.
  • Very Hard: Almost always requires water softening to protect plumbing and improve usability.

How to Test Your Water for Hardness

Before using a Water Hardness Calculator, it’s important to gather accurate input values—either by testing your water at home or obtaining results from a certified lab. Knowing your water’s hardness helps you make informed decisions about softening systems, plumbing maintenance, and even personal care routines.

1. DIY Test Kits

  • Test strips: Dip into a water sample and match the color change to a chart. Most give results in gpg or ppm.
  • Liquid titration kits: More precise, these involve adding a reagent drop-by-drop until a color change occurs.
  • Available online or at hardware stores.
  • Inexpensive, easy to use, and sufficient for household decisions.

Tip: Enter the result into a Water Hardness Calculator to convert between units and receive a classification instantly.

2. Professional Lab Testing

  • Conducted by certified water testing labs
  • Provides detailed breakdowns, including:
    • Calcium (mg/L)
    • Magnesium (mg/L)
    • pH, iron, TDS, and more
  • Recommended if you have a well, notice recurring plumbing issues, or are installing a whole-house filtration system.

3. Municipal Water Reports

  • If you’re on a public water supply, your utility company is legally required to publish Consumer Confidence Reports (CCRs).
  • These reports often include average water hardness levels in your area.
  • Contact your local water supplier or search online for “[Your City] water quality report.”

4. Smart Meters and Sensors

Some modern plumbing systems offer smart meters that monitor water hardness in real-time. These are more common in commercial or high-tech home systems and can integrate directly with apps or cloud-based dashboards.

How to Soften Hard Water

If a Water Hardness Calculator indicates your water is hard or very hard, it may be time to consider water softening options. Hard water is not a health risk, but it can lead to long-term problems with plumbing, appliance efficiency, soap usage, and even skin comfort. Fortunately, there are several effective methods to reduce water hardness, each with its own pros and cons.

1. Ion Exchange Water Softeners (Salt-Based Systems)

This is the most common and effective method for softening water. The system exchanges calcium and magnesium ions for sodium or potassium ions using a resin bed.

  • ✅ Highly effective: Removes nearly all hardness minerals
  • 🔁 Regeneration cycles: Requires salt refills and periodic backwashing
  • 💧 Adds sodium to water (a consideration for low-sodium diets)

Best for: Whole-house treatment, especially in homes with very hard water

2. Salt-Free Water Conditioners

These systems don’t remove calcium or magnesium but alter their form to reduce scaling. They use Template Assisted Crystallization (TAC) or other methods.

  • ✅ Low maintenance: No salt or regeneration required
  • ❌ Does not truly soften water—does not lower hardness levels
  • 🌱 Environmentally friendly

Best for: Scale prevention where true softening isn’t necessary

3. Reverse Osmosis (RO)

RO systems use a semi-permeable membrane to remove a wide range of contaminants, including hardness minerals.

  • ✅ Excellent for drinking water
  • ❌ Not suitable for whole-house use alone due to slow flow rate and wastewater production

Best for: Under-sink drinking water systems

4. Magnetic or Electronic Descalers

These devices claim to alter mineral behavior using magnetic or electric fields.

  • ❌ Scientific evidence is limited
  • ✅ Easy to install, but often less effective than advertised

Best for: Users looking for a no-maintenance, low-cost experiment

Choosing the Right Solution

Start by using a Water Hardness Calculator to determine your exact hardness level. Then:

  • Under 60 ppm: No softening needed
  • 60–120 ppm: Optional softening depending on preference
  • Over 120 ppm: Softening recommended
  • Over 180 ppm: Softening highly recommended
